Fullstack AI -ohjelmistokehittäjä (julkinen sektori)
Hakemamme asiantuntijat pystyvät suunnittelemaan arkkitehtuureja ja kehittämään suorituskykyisiä, skaalautuvia, tietoturvallisia ja toimintavarmoja taustajärjestelmiä sekä palveluita. Edellytämme asiantuntijalta vahvaa osaamista ohjelmoinnista Pythonilla tai TypeScriptillä ja generatiivisista tekoälymalleista sekä niihin liittyvistä sovelluskirjastoista. Merkittävä osa tiimin työstä on tuotekehitystä, joka tuottaa konsepteja ja työkaluja tekoälyn hyödyntämiselle asiakkaan palveluissa ja sisäisissä työnkuluissa. Työ edellyttää kykyä seurata ja arvioida alan kehityssuuntia sekä tunnistaa milloin teknologia on valmista tuotantokäyttöön. Työ edellyttää kykyä tuottaa alustavien ideoiden pohjalta nopeita prototyyppejä ja niiden iterointia
palautteen perusteella tuotantovalmiiseen muotoon.
Ympäristö: Asiakkaan käyttämät työkalut on valikoitu kehittäjien toimesta, mm. Python ja Node.js backendissä sekä React frontendissa. Palvelut kytkeytyvät eri palveluntarjoajien tekoälymalleihin (OpenAI, Anthropic, Google jne) ja asiakkaan rajapintoihin. Arkkitehtuuri on rakennettu mikropalveluperiaatteella ja palvelu pyörii Amazonin pilvessä.
Osaaminen, vähimmäisvaatimukset:
- työkokemusta sovelluskehityksestä vähintään 6 vuotta viimeisen 8 vuoden aikana
- työkokemusta Full Stack -asiantuntijan roolista selainpohjaisen sovelluksen kehittämisestä ja ylläpidosta laajassa toimeksiannossa ( vähintään 400 htp viimeisen 6 vuoden ajalta, jossa asiakkaalle kehitetyn selainpohjaisen sovelluksen tulee olla laajan käyttäjäjoukon säännöllisessä käytössä. Toimeksiannossa työskennellyt vähintään 3 sovelluskehittäjää)
- työkokemusta Backend-kehityksestä Python, Clojure tai TypeScript -ohjelmointikielellä (Vähintään 400 htp viimeisen 3 vuoden ajalta)
- työkokemusta konttiteknologiasta (esim. Docker, Kubernetes) (Vähintään 400 htp viimeisen 3 vuoden ajalta)
- työkokemusta ja osaamista relaatiotietokannoista (Vähintään 200 htp viimeisen 3 vuoden ajalta)
- työkokemusta React-ohjelmointikirjaston käytöstä ohjelmistokehityksessä (Vähintään 400 htp viimeisen 3 vuoden ajalta)
- työkokemusta Front end -kehityksestä TypeScript-ohjelmointikielellä (Vähintään 200 htp viimeisen 3 vuoden ajalta)
- työkokemusta CSS-tyylikielestä (Vähintään 400 htp viimeisen 3 vuoden ajalta)
- työkokemusta AWS-pilvipalveluista (Vähintään 100 htp viimeisen 3 vuoden ajalta)
- työkokemusta REST-rajapintakehityksestä (Vähintään 100 htp viimeisen 5 vuoden ajalta)
- työkokemusta Terraformista (Vähintään 100 htp viimeisen 3 vuoden ajalta)
- työkokemusta moderneista kehitysmenetelmistä laadukkaaseen sovelluskehitykseen (esim. CI/CD, pull request, koodin katselmointi) (Vähintään 400 htp viimeisen 3 vuoden ajalta)
- työkokemusta generatiiviseen tekoälyyn perustuvan sovelluksen kehityksestä sisältäen sekä backend- että käyttöliittymä-toiminnallisuuden kehityksen (Vähintään 100 htp viimeisen 2 vuoden ajalta)
- työkokemusta generativiisen tekoälymallin teknisestä hallinnoinnista ja käytön seurannasta tuotannossa (LLM ops) (Vähintään 100 htp viimeisen 2 vuoden ajalta)
Osaaminen, pisteytettävä:
- työkokemusta ja osaamista sanomajonoteknologiasta
-työkokemusta selainpohjaisen sovelluksen käyttöliittymäsuunnittelusta - työkokemusta LiteLLM -ohjelmiston käytöstä kielimallivälityspalvelimena tuotannossa
- työkokemusta usean eri valmistajan (esim. OpenAI, Google, Anthropic jne) kielimallien käytöstä tuotannossa
- työkokemusta paikallisten kielimallien käytöstä useamman käyttäjän ympäristössä tuotannossa
- työkokemusta kuvaa tai audio -dataa hyödyntävän generatiivisen tekoälytoiminnon kehityksestä
- on hyödyntänyt generatiiviseen tekoälyyn perustuvia koodaustyökaluja
Kieli: Suomi ja englanti
Lokaatio: läsnätyötä 2 -3 päivänä Pasilassa. Tarvittaessa asiantuntija sitoutuu sopimuskaudella työskentelemään asiakkaan toimitiloissa Helsingin Pasilassa vähintään 4 päivänä viikossa.
Aloitus: Toimeksianto alkaa arviolta Q3/2025 aikana, aloitus vahvistetaan syksyn 2025 aikana.
Kesto: Toimeksianto jatkuu 31.8.2031 asti. asiantuntijan työaika vahvistetaan erillisellä tilauksella aina noin puoleksi vuodeksi kerrallaan.
Lisätietoja -> juho_witted // juho.sopanen@witted.com
-
Duration:
Pitkäaikainen projekti
-
Skills:
-
Roles:
-
Languages:
-
Location:
New to Witted Partners?
Witted Partners helps freelance software developers and designers to find the projects that match their skills and preferences, all for free. Apply for an agent to get validated and be able to pursue our projects!
Are we friends already?
If you have already met with us or are working on a project through Witted Partners, please contact any of our talent agents or subscribe to our project newsletter to directly apply for projects!